Dubai, known for its ultramodern architecture and luxurious lifestyle, is experiencing a significant surge in rent prices. This upward trend is affecting both new arrivals and long-time residents, making it increasingly challenging to find affordable housing in the city. In this blog, we’ll explore the reasons behind the soaring rent prices in Dubai and offer practical advice on how to navigate this dynamic market.

Understanding the Surge in Rent Prices

Dubai’s rent prices are climbing due to several key factors:

  • Economic Recovery and Growth: As Dubai recovers from the economic impacts of global events like the pandemic, increased economic activity has led to higher demand for housing.
  • Influx of Expatriates: Dubai’s status as a global business hub continues to attract a large number of expatriates, which increases demand and drives up rent prices.
  • Limited Supply in Popular Areas: Certain areas in Dubai, known for their connectivity and amenities, face a supply shortage which pushes rent prices higher in these locations.

Strategies to Manage Rising Rent Costs

Navigating skyrocketing rent prices requires a proactive approach. Here are several strategies that can help you manage the cost of living in Dubai more effectively:

1. Explore Emerging Neighborhoods

Consider looking into less popular or emerging neighborhoods where rent prices may be more affordable. These areas often offer good amenities and are likely to appreciate in value over time, providing a good return on investment.

2. Negotiate Your Lease

In a rapidly changing market, landlords may be open to negotiations to secure long-term tenants. Discuss terms such as lease duration, payment plans, or even a fixed rent for a longer period to avoid annual increases.

3. Consider Roommates or Co-living Spaces

Sharing an apartment or choosing co-living spaces can significantly reduce the amount of rent you pay individually. This option not only makes it more affordable but also provides a community of like-minded individuals.

4. Long-Term Rental Agreements

Locking in a long-term rental agreement can protect you from annual rent increases. Landlords often prefer the certainty of a long-term tenant, and you may get a better deal by committing to a longer lease.

5. Stay Informed About Market Trends

Understanding the real estate market trends in Dubai can help you make informed decisions about when and where to rent. Use tools and resources that provide up-to-date information on rent prices and market dynamics.
